What are the best practices for optimizing CSS and JavaScript?
To optimize CSS and JavaScript, consider minifying files, using asynchronous loading, and removing unused code.
Can you explain what minifying files means?
Minifying files involves removing all unnecessary characters from the code, such as whitespace, comments, and line breaks, to reduce file size.
What tools can I use for minifying my CSS and JS?
You can use tools like UglifyJS for JavaScript and CSSNano for CSS. There are also build tools like Webpack that can automate this.
How does removing unused code help with optimization?
Removing unused code reduces the amount of data that needs to be downloaded and parsed, improving load times and performance.
